Questions & Answers

What companies run services between Sendai (Station), Miyagi, Japan and Ginza, Tokyo, Japan?

JR EAST (East Japan Railway Company) operates a train from Sendai to Tōkyō Station hourly. Tickets cost ¥4,700–6,500 and the journey takes 1h 34m. Alternatively, Keio Dentetsu Bus operates a bus from Sendai Miyakoh Bus Center to Shibuya station twice daily. Tickets cost ¥3,900–4,600 and the journey takes 5h 35m.
